Mitigating Payment Fraud: Protecting Your Business From Risk
In today's digital landscape, payment fraud poses a significant threat to businesses of all sizes. From fraudulent transactions to identity theft, the risks are ever-present and can have devastating financial consequences. To safeguard your business from these threats, it's crucial to implement robust mitigation strategies. These measures should encompass multifaceted approaches that address weaknesses across your payment processing systems and customer data protection protocols.
One key step involves adopting advanced fraud detection technologies. These tools leverage artificial intelligence or machine learning algorithms to scrutinize transaction patterns and flag suspicious activity in real time. , Additionally,Moreover, it's essential to conduct regular security audits to identify potential weaknesses in your systems and implement necessary fixes.
Informing your employees about common fraud tactics and best practices is another vital aspect of protection. Encouraging a culture of security awareness can help minimize the risk of human error that can cause fraudulent activity.
- Explore multi-factor authentication for all user accounts, including employee access and customer logins.
- Implement strong password policies that require complex passwords with a combination of letters, numbers, and symbols.
- Track transaction logs closely to identify any unusual activity or patterns that could indicate fraud.
By embracing these proactive measures, you can significantly reduce the risk of payment fraud and protect your business from financial loss. Remember, vigilance and a commitment to security are essential in today's dynamic threat environment.

Finding the Right Payment Processor: Factors to Consider
When choosing a payment processor for your enterprise, it's crucial to consider several factors. First and foremost, analyze your sales figures. Different processors cater on different transaction levels, so selecting one that aligns your needs is vital.
Next, factor in the kinds of payments you'll be accepting. Do you need to include credit cards, debit cards, digital wallets, or other options? A good processor should support a comprehensive range of payment solutions.
Furthermore, consider transaction read more fees. Processors often bill fees for each payment processed. Evaluate the fee structures of different processors to find one that provides the most affordable solution for your company.
